Background Jobs

Background jobs allow you to run scheduled tasks and long-running operations asynchronously. Use them for automated processes like sending newsletters, data cleanup, or syncing with external systems.

What are Background Jobs?

Background jobs are server-side functions that:

  • Run asynchronously without blocking other operations
  • Can be scheduled to run at specific times or intervals
  • Execute long-running processes that would timeout in callbacks or routes
  • Automate repetitive tasks
  • Process data in batches

Defining Jobs

Use Nimbu.Cloud.job() to define a background job. The handler receives a request object; parameters passed when scheduling are available as request.params:

Nimbu.Cloud.job('jobName', async (request) => {
  // Your job logic here
  console.log('Job started');
  // Process data...
  console.log('Job completed');
});

Job Names

  • Use descriptive names: send_newsletter, cleanup_old_data, sync_inventory
  • Use snake_case for consistency
  • Names must be unique within your Cloud Code

Scheduling Jobs

Use Nimbu.Cloud.schedule() to schedule a job to run:

Nimbu.Cloud.schedule(jobName, params, timing);

Parameters

ParameterTypeDescription
jobNamestringName of the job to run
paramsobjectData to pass to the job
timingobjectWhen to run the job

Timing Options

// Run immediately
Nimbu.Cloud.schedule('myJob', {}, {});

// Run at specific time
Nimbu.Cloud.schedule('myJob', {}, {
  at: new Date('2025-12-25T10:00:00Z')
});

// Run after delay
Nimbu.Cloud.schedule('myJob', {}, {
  in: '30m'  // Supports: s (seconds), m (minutes), h (hours)
});

// Run on recurring schedule (cron)
Nimbu.Cloud.schedule('myJob', {}, {
  every: '0 9 * * *'  // Cron expression
});

From the CLI

Trigger a job remotely with the Nimbu CLI. The job name is passed with the --job flag, and parameters as trailing assignments:

nimbu jobs run --job send_newsletter --site my-site segment=active year:=2026

Use key=value for strings and key:=value for typed JSON. Add --wait to tail the job's cloud-code logs after scheduling, and use nimbu jobs list to see which jobs the server has registered.

Job names are unique per site. With --wait, the CLI resolves the owning app from the site's registered jobs, so the command works from any directory without nimbu.yml or an app flag.

Cron Expressions

For recurring jobs, use cron expressions:

┌───────────── minute (0 - 59)
│ ┌───────────── hour (0 - 23)
│ │ ┌───────────── day of month (1 - 31)
│ │ │ ┌───────────── month (1 - 12)
│ │ │ │ ┌───────────── day of week (0 - 6) (Sunday = 0)
│ │ │ │ │
* * * * *

Common Cron Patterns

// Every hour
{ every: '0 * * * *' }

// Every day at 9 AM
{ every: '0 9 * * *' }

// Every day at 9:15 AM
{ every: '15 9 * * *' }

// Every Monday at 9 AM
{ every: '0 9 * * 1' }

// Every 1st of the month at midnight
{ every: '0 0 1 * *' }

// Every 15 minutes
{ every: '*/15 * * * *' }

// Weekdays at 6 PM
{ every: '0 18 * * 1-5' }

Accessing Job Parameters

Parameters passed to the job arrive on the request object, under request.params (the first handler argument is not the params object itself):

Nimbu.Cloud.job('process_order', async (request) => {
  const orderId = request.params.orderId;
  const action = request.params.action;

  console.log(`Processing order ${orderId} with action ${action}`);

  // Process the order...
});

// Schedule the job with parameters
Nimbu.Cloud.schedule('process_order', {
  orderId: '12345',
  action: 'fulfill'
}, {});

Real-World Examples

Example 1: Newsletter Job

Send newsletters on a schedule (real example from theme-hr-gids):

const Mail = require('mail');

// Define the newsletter job
Nimbu.Cloud.job('hr_wijzers_check_new', async () => {
  console.log('[CHECK] Checking HR-wijzers for newsletter');

  const today = moment().toISOString();

  // Find articles to publish today
  const query = new Nimbu.Query('hr_wijzers');
  query.equalTo('publish_date', today);
  const articles = await query.collection().fetch();

  if (articles.length === 0) {
    console.log('[CHECK] No articles to publish');
    return;
  }

  // Get current month's subscribers
  const month = moment().format('MM');
  const year = moment().format('YYYY');
  const abonneeRole = await getRole(`abonnees_${month}_${year}`);
  const subscribers = await abonneeRole.getCustomers().list();

  if (subscribers.length === 0) {
    console.log('[CHECK] No subscribers found');
    return;
  }

  // Send newsletter to each subscriber
  for (const customer of subscribers) {
    // Skip if opted out
    if (customer.get('newsletter_hrwijzer_off')) {
      continue;
    }

    await Mail.send({
      to: customer.get('email'),
      template: 'newsletter_hr_wijzers',
      variables: {
        articles: articles.map(a => a.id),
        customerNumber: customer.get('number')
      }
    });
  }

  console.log(`[CHECK] Newsletter sent to ${subscribers.length} subscribers`);
});

// Schedule to run daily at 9:15 AM
Nimbu.Cloud.schedule('hr_wijzers_check_new', {}, {
  every: '15 9 * * *'
});

Triggering Jobs Manually

From Routes

Nimbu.Cloud.post('/admin/trigger-sync', (req, res) => {
  // Trigger job immediately
  Nimbu.Cloud.schedule('sync_inventory', {}, {});

  res.json({ status: 'Job scheduled' });
});

From Extensions

Nimbu.Cloud.extend('channel.entries.list', 'products',
  { name: 'Trigger Sync' },
  (req, res) => {
    Nimbu.Cloud.schedule('sync_inventory', {}, {});
    res.success('Sync job started');
  }
);

From Callbacks

Nimbu.Cloud.after('order.created', (req, res) => {
  // Queue fulfillment job
  Nimbu.Cloud.schedule('fulfill_order', {
    orderId: req.object.id
  }, {
    in: '5m'  // Wait 5 minutes before fulfilling
  });

  res.success();
});

Unscheduling Jobs

Remove a scheduled job:

// Unschedule all instances of a job
Nimbu.Cloud.unschedule('jobName', {}, {});

// Unschedule specific instance
Nimbu.Cloud.unschedule('jobName', { orderId: '123' }, {});

// Unschedule job scheduled at specific time
Nimbu.Cloud.unschedule('jobName', {}, {
  at: new Date('2025-12-25T10:00:00Z')
});

Best Practices

1. Keep Jobs Idempotent

Jobs should produce the same result if run multiple times:

Nimbu.Cloud.job('send_reminder', async (request) => {
  const { customerId } = request.params;

  const customer = await new Nimbu.Query('customers').get(customerId);

  // Check if reminder already sent
  if (customer.get('reminder_sent_at')) {
    console.log('Reminder already sent, skipping');
    return;
  }

  await sendReminder(customer);

  // Mark as sent
  customer.set('reminder_sent_at', new Date());
  await customer.save();
});

2. Log Progress and Errors

Nimbu.Cloud.job('bulk_update', async (request) => {
  console.log('[Bulk Update] Starting at', new Date());
  console.log('[Bulk Update] Processing', request.params.count, 'items');

  try {
    // Process items...
    console.log('[Bulk Update] Completed successfully');
  } catch (error) {
    console.error('[Bulk Update] Failed:', error.message);
    throw error;
  }
});

3. Handle Failures Gracefully

Nimbu.Cloud.job('sync_data', async () => {
  const failedItems = [];

  for (const item of items) {
    try {
      await syncItem(item);
    } catch (error) {
      console.error(`Failed to sync ${item.id}:`, error.message);
      failedItems.push(item.id);
    }
  }

  if (failedItems.length > 0) {
    console.log('Failed items:', failedItems);
    // Could schedule retry job here
  }
});

4. Use Parameters for Flexibility

Nimbu.Cloud.job('cleanup_data', async (request) => {
  const daysOld = request.params.daysOld || 30;
  const dryRun = request.params.dryRun || false;

  const cutoffDate = new Date();
  cutoffDate.setDate(cutoffDate.getDate() - daysOld);

  const query = new Nimbu.Query('logs');
  query.lessThan('created_at', cutoffDate);
  const items = await query.collection().fetch();

  if (dryRun) {
    console.log(`Would delete ${items.length} items (dry run)`);
    return;
  }

  // Actually delete items...
});

// Schedule with different parameters
Nimbu.Cloud.schedule('cleanup_data', { daysOld: 90 }, { every: '0 3 * * *' });

5. Avoid Timeouts

// Good: Process in batches
Nimbu.Cloud.job('process_all', async () => {
  const batchSize = 100;
  let processed = 0;

  while (true) {
    const query = new Nimbu.Query('items');
    query.equalTo('processed', false);
    query.limit(batchSize);

    const batch = await query.collection().fetch();
    if (batch.length === 0) break;

    for (const item of batch.models) {
      await processItem(item);
    }

    processed += batch.length;
  }

  console.log(`Processed ${processed} items`);
});

// Avoid: Processing too much at once
Nimbu.Cloud.job('process_all_at_once', async () => {
  const query = new Nimbu.Query('items');
  const allItems = await query.collection().fetch(); // Could be thousands!

  for (const item of allItems.models) {
    await processItem(item); // Might timeout!
  }
});

Common Patterns

Retry Logic

async function withRetry(fn, maxRetries = 3) {
  for (let i = 0; i < maxRetries; i++) {
    try {
      return await fn();
    } catch (error) {
      if (i === maxRetries - 1) throw error;
      console.log(`Retry ${i + 1}/${maxRetries}`);
      await new Promise(resolve => setTimeout(resolve, 1000 * (i + 1)));
    }
  }
}

Nimbu.Cloud.job('sync_with_retry', async () => {
  await withRetry(async () => {
    await syncExternalAPI();
  });
});

Progressive Processing

Nimbu.Cloud.job('progressive_update', async (request) => {
  const lastProcessedId = request.params.lastId || null;
  const batchSize = 100;

  const query = new Nimbu.Query('products');
  if (lastProcessedId) {
    query.greaterThan('id', lastProcessedId);
  }
  query.limit(batchSize);
  query.ascending('id');

  const batch = await query.collection().fetch();

  for (const product of batch.models) {
    await updateProduct(product);
  }

  // Schedule next batch if there are more items
  if (batch.length === batchSize) {
    Nimbu.Cloud.schedule('progressive_update', {
      lastId: batch[batch.length - 1].id
    }, {});
  }
});

Viewing Job Logs

Check the Cloud Code logs in the Nimbu admin interface to see:

  • When jobs are executed
  • Console output from jobs
  • Errors that occurred
  • Execution duration
